Gilt Edge is a city in Tipton County, Tennessee. The population was 477 at the 2010 census and 456 in 2018, showing a end of 21.
Gilt Edge is located at 35°32′1″N 89°49′50″W / 35.53361°N 89.83056°W (35.533724, -89.830447). It lies at the intersection of State Route 59 and State Route 178, approximately 10 miles southwest of downtown Covington, directly against Burlison to the east, approximately 7 miles north of Munford, and approximately 4 miles east of the Mississippi River.
According to the United States Census Bureau, the city has a total Place of 3.0 square miles (7.8 km), of which 2.9 square miles (7.5 km2) is house and 0.04-square-mile (0.10 km) (1.36%) is water.
As of the census of 2000, there were 489 people, 190 households, and 145 families residing in the city. The population density was 167.8 inhabitants per square mile (64.8/km2). There were 198 housing units at an average density of 67.9 per square mile (26.2/km). The racial makeup of the city was 98.77% White, 0.41% African American, 0.20% Native American, 0.20% Pacific Islander, and 0.41% from two or more races. Hispanic or Latino of any race were 0.61% of the population.
